You would benefit from a DIY post bacc at a local college starting in September. Take undergraduate level science courses in order to raise your sGPA. I suggest these schools with your stats:

Thanks for posting this WAMC. So much easier to help you. If you end up pursuing a SMP look for schools with Med Schools that offer a guaranteed interview.
